[python] 튜플을 이용한 조건식의 활용

이번 글에서는 파이썬의 튜플을 활용하여 조건식을 작성하는 방법에 대해 알아보겠습니다. 튜플은 변경할 수 없는 데이터 구조로, 조건식에서 활용할 수 있는 여러 가치 있는 기능을 제공합니다.

1. 튜플의 이점

튜플은 여러 가치 있는 이점을 제공합니다. 먼저, 변경이 불가능한 특성 때문에 안정적으로 사용할 수 있습니다. 그리고 튜플을 사용하면 데이터의 순서를 중요시하는 경우에 유용하게 활용할 수 있습니다. 추가로, 튜플을 활용하면 데이터의 중복을 허용하므로 중복된 값을 다루는 데 유용합니다.

2. 튜플을 이용한 조건식

튜플의 이점을 활용하여 조건식을 작성하는 방법을 살펴보겠습니다.

# 튜플을 이용한 조건식 예제
def get_status_code(status_tuple):
    if 200 <= status_tuple[0] < 300:
        return "Success"
    elif 400 <= status_tuple[0] < 500:
        return "Client Error"
    elif 500 <= status_tuple[0] < 600:
        return "Server Error"
    else:
        return "Unknown"

위의 예제에서는 튜플을 이용하여 HTTP 응답 상태 코드를 분류하는 함수를 작성하였습니다.

3. 결론

튜플은 변경할 수 없는 특성과 여러 가치 있는 기능을 제공하므로 조건식을 작성할 때 활용할 수 있습니다. 튜플을 이용하면 코드의 가독성을 높일 수 있고, 안정적으로 데이터를 다룰 수 있습니다.

튜플을 활용하여 조건식을 작성하는 방법에 대해 간단히 알아보았습니다. 튜플의 다양한 유용한 기능을 활용하여 복잡한 조건식을 깔끔하게 작성할 수 있습니다.

더 많은 정보를 원하시거나 파이썬 튜플에 대해 더 깊이있게 알아보고 싶으시다면 공식 파이썬 문서를 참고하시기 바랍니다.

파이썬 공식 문서